A cell filtration of mixed tensor space

We construct a cellular basis of the walled Brauer algebra which has similar properties as the Murphy basis of the group algebra of the symmetric group. In particular, the restriction of a cell module to a certain subalgebra can be easily described via this basis. Furthermore, the mixed tensor space possesses a filtration by cell modules -- although not by cell modules of the walled Brauer algebra itself, but by cell modules of its image in the algebra of endomorphisms of mixed tensor space.
